The book „Religious Symbols in the Public Sphere - Analysis on Certain Central European Countries"1, published in 2021, is part of a series of books entitled Studies of the Central European Professors' Network which has as its main purpose "to present and address legal issues that are closely related to the Central European region, taking into account the legal traditions, culture and particular approach of the countries of this region.
